Day 4: May 11

Today I finished my second bat of senior project and I certainly have learned a lot and made some pretty important changes. I have become more proficient and efficient when I’m not the lathe. I am faster in cutting down the wood I am also more confident in making changes to my cut or where I am working on the large. I have been trying to change where I start and stop the diameters of the bat as well as trying to elongate the barrel and making a thicker handle. I have also changed my process on making bats, instead of doing one bat at a time. I now do the same process of the bat twice or three times together then do the last step by itself. I am trying to streamline my process and make it more efficient so I can get all the bats I want done. Today I worked from 9-12:30 and 1-3 which combines to my total of 22 hours and 50 minutes.
